  1. 1964🏆 At the thirty-sixth Academy Awards, Sidney Poitier wins Best Actor for Lilies of the Field, a historic first.Movies & TV · Source: Wikipedia, '36th Academy Awards' (Apr 13 1964)
  2. 1986 Jack Nicklaus charges to a closing 65 at Augusta, winning the Masters in his mid-forties.Sports · Source: Wikipedia, '1986 Masters Tournament' (Apr 13 1986)
  3. 1997 A young Tiger Woods wins his first Masters by a record twelve strokes over Tom Kite.Sports · Source: Wikipedia, '1997 Masters Tournament' (Apr 13 1997)
  4. 2003🧤 A 39-year-old David Seaman somehow claws Paul Peschisolido's effort off the line in Arsenal's FA Cup semifinal against Sheffield United.Soccer · Source: Sky Sports; Sporting Life (Apr 13 2003)
  5. 2013🌱 Portland Thorns and FC Kansas City play to a draw in the National Women's Soccer League's very first match.Soccer · Source: Equalizer Soccer; Wikipedia, '2013 NWSL season' (Apr 13 2013)
  6. 2016 Kobe Bryant scores 60 points against the Jazz in the final game of his careerSports · Source: https://www.espn.com/nba/recap?gameId=400829115 (Apr 13, 2016)
